  • Sellar is and always will be free for buyers to use.

    Sellar makes money from suppliers in two ways:

    1) Suppliers pay a monthly subscription for Sellar Lists, our customer and order management software that makes it easier to run their business.

    2) Suppliers pay a one-time Opening Order Fee when we successfully introduce them to a new trade customer through the Sellar Market. This fee is a fraction of the typical cost involved in acquiring new trade customers.

  • If at the time of your purchase, one of the products in your order was available at a better price elsewhere, please let us know. Once verified, your account will be credited with the difference.

  • This promise only applies against other platforms where the supplier is in control of the price. If you want to confirm which platforms this applies against or have any questions, please reach out to us at hello@sellar.io.

    As traditional wholesalers have already purchased and therefore own the products, the supplier can no longer control the price. While it's unlikely you’ll find traditional wholesalers selling at a better price than directly with the supplier, the Best Price Promise would not apply.
